The doors to main building we use at south end of fairgrounds will open at 6 a.m. for breakfast, but the event starts officially at 7:45, a.m. with honoring the flag and a live ‘Star Spangled Banner’ sung by a local girl that has been starting us off for years now.

After that, I do a quick introduction, and the demos start at 8 a.m., and continue on for the rest of the day

Each demo starts at the top of the hour both days

Texas? Thanks for making the long trip!

I hope it’ll be at least a little cooler in Wyoming for

The demos line up is a great one again, and the presenters will be sharing a pile of hard earned knowledge !

From fur harvesting to predator control, there isn’t a better place to learn and share

Fort Laramie, The Black Hills, Fort Robinson, Ne., The Museum of the Fur Trade, and a lot more can be experienced coming and going for a lot of folks

Like all trapper ‘get togethers’, Coyote Days is a great place to meet and visit with like minded individuals that share our love for trapping and the outdoors. Trust me when I say that the knowledge and experience represented here is unparalleled

$20 buys you access to 100’s of years of knowledge, and it’s not the kind that can be learned from YouTube videos!

Coyote Days 2025

August 15-16 at Niobrara Co. Fairgrounds in Lusk WY.

I’ve mentioned this earlier, but it’s worthy of mentioning again… Coyote Days 2025 is dedicated to our close family friend, Tom Pindell, from Wheatland WY.

Tom is possibly better known as ‘CATTRAX’ by many people.
He passed away after suffering a stroke while elk hunting last fall.

Tom was so many things to many people, and the list is long. He was a main planner, helper, consultant, and friend that was a main reason Coyote Days even happened in the first place.

He is missed…..

But, we’ll honor him in great fashion this year’s Coyote Days

We’re 4 weekends away now, and about this time on Sunday we are all cleaned up, stuff put away, the demo area is cleared of rocks, logs, branches, sage, and all the stuff demo presenters bring and possibly leave behind

Things are really coming together, and I’ll be putting the final demo list and times together in next 10 days or so.

To make it clear, there isn’t a ‘best day’ to come for demos at Coyote Days!

We have hourly demos, and the action doesn’t stop

No fillers

There’s good food at the concessions in main building, and a person can run in and grab a quick bite and still take in the next demo

We’ll have the bobcat round table at 5 pm on Friday evening, and the Canine round table at about 7:30 pm
That will give people a chance to go eat supper in between

We have options on open field, an open air pavilion, and a Quonset building to have demo’s in

Weather will not affect us!

One more thing, we’re hearing more and more from guys that are bringing a friend or two this year.
That is great, and we’re glad to hear it!

We’ll have some great raffle items, and we only sell tickets for them at Coyote Days, so all winners WILL be an attendee!

Remember, on August 15-16 all tracks lead to Coyote Days in Lusk WY

Get your motel rooms reserved now, or book you spaces at camping areas

Yes, there are 11 electric hookups on the grounds, and there are showers and bathrooms there too

Whatever you prefer, there is an option for you

I’m ordering the steak loins for the crew to cut for the Saturday night banquet this week!
While some of us are at round tables, the behind the scenes helpers that help put the event on every year is doing what it takes to keep things rolling as smooth as possible

It’s all coming together, and again, there is lots to see and visit coming and going

Families are welcome!
